Why do the press continue to refer to the Duchess of Cambridge as ‘Kate Middleton’?

 

Two years ago yesterday, Catherine Elizabeth Middleton married Prince William. Euphoria reigned throughout the land and 26 million are said to have watched the ceremony in Britain alone.

Miss Middleton, as she then was, moved from being a ‘commoner’ into the realms of royalty and eventually she is expected to become queen consort.

 

Though the Middleton family are neither aristocratic or royal, their daughter has in fact been Her Royal Highness Princess William, Duchess of Cambridge, Countess of Strathearn, Baroness Carrickfergus since 29th April 2011. She is no longer “Kate Middleton” and the media truly should cease referring to her as such.
